Deus Ex: The Fall Coming to iOS June 11

The long-awaited follow-up to Human Revolution is almost here.

We’ve been wondering where the next chapter of the Deus Ex saga would take us.  Later this week, we’ll finally get our chance to find out.

Square Enix announced that it will release its mobile game Deus Ex: The Fall on the App Store this Thursday, June 11th, for the affordable price of $6.99.

In the game, you play as former British SAS operative Ben Saxon, taking over for Human Revolution’s Adam Jensen. Saxon comes with his own share of augmentations, allowing him to defeat enemies with ease.

The Fall will feature plenty of action, along with role-playing elements that made the original game work so well. 

Don’t forget that Deus Ex: Human Revolution – The Director’s Cut is slated to arrive later this summer for Wii U, as well as Xbox 360 and PlayStation 3.  We’ll have a strategic preview for you soon.
